Drainage Pump Installation Questions
What types of drainage pump installations are common for residential properties? Common installations include sump pumps for basements, sewage pumps for waste removal, and effluent pumps for septic systems to manage water flow effectively.
How can property owners determine if a drainage pump is needed? Signs such as persistent flooding, high water tables, or basement dampness may indicate the need for a drainage pump system to prevent water damage.
What should be considered when choosing a drainage pump? Factors include the property's water volume, pump capacity, and the location where the pump will be installed to ensure proper drainage performance.
What is involved in the drainage pump installation process? The process typically involves assessing the site, selecting the appropriate pump, and installing it with proper piping and electrical connections for reliable operation.
